Selecting the correct spring rate is critical for optimal ride quality and component longevity. Your choice should be based on constant load only — this is the combined weight of accessories and equipment permanently fitted to your vehicle, not occasional loads or towing capacity. Common rear constant loads include dual battery systems, long-range fuel tanks, drawer systems, canopies, tool boxes, compressors, dual spare wheels, and permanently mounted water tanks. Calculate your total accessory weight and select the spring rate that matches your constant payload: 100kg for light touring setups, 150kg for moderate work/touring configurations, or 300kg for heavy trade or expedition vehicles with maximum permanent equipment.

This kit offers two distinct lift height options depending on your chosen configuration. The parabolic TOY-090-RP spring provides approximately 3 inches (75mm) of lift with a 100kg constant load rating, while the standard duty TOY-200-R and TOY-201-R springs both deliver approximately 4 inches (100mm) of lift with 150kg and 300kg constant load ratings respectively. Actual lift height may vary slightly depending on your vehicle's existing accessories and total payload. The increased ground clearance improves approach and departure angles while accommodating larger diameter tyres for improved off-road capability.
This complete Dobinsons leaf spring kit includes two rear leaf springs in your selected configuration, plus all necessary hardware for professional installation. You'll receive four heavy-duty U-bolts for secure axle mounting, a complete polyethylene bushing kit for both front and rear spring mounts, two greasable shackles and two greasable pins for long-term serviceability. The greasable components allow for regular maintenance to extend service life and reduce wear. While not mandatory for the 3-inch parabolic lift option, upgrading to extended control arms is highly recommended when installing the 4-inch lift configurations (TOY-200-R or TOY-201-R). Extended control arms help restore proper suspension geometry at lifted ride heights, reducing CV joint angles and improving wheel alignment settings. This upgrade minimizes premature wear on driveline components and enhances steering response and stability. Yes, a professional four-wheel alignment is absolutely mandatory after installing any suspension lift or spring replacement on your LandCruiser 78 or 79 Series. The increased ride height changes your vehicle's suspension geometry, affecting camber, caster and toe settings across all four wheels. Without proper alignment, you'll experience uneven and accelerated tyre wear, reduced steering precision and potentially compromised handling characteristics. This kit contains rear leaf springs only for the Toyota LandCruiser 78/79 Series Troop Carrier Dual Cab. Front suspension on these vehicles uses coil springs, which are sold separately and should be matched to your front accessory load (bull bars, winches, long-range tanks, etc.). It's essential to select appropriate spring rates for both front and rear based on each end's specific constant load rather than simply matching rates. Your front constant load typically includes bull bars, winches and auxiliary equipment, while rear load comprises drawer systems, canopies, dual batteries and permanent cargo. Calculate each end independently and select spring rates accordingly for balanced ride height and optimal handling characteristics.
Yes, the 3-inch or 4-inch lift provided by these Dobinsons leaf springs significantly improves tyre clearance on your LandCruiser 78 or 79 Series Troop Carrier. Most owners can comfortably run 33-inch tyres with the 3-inch lift and up to 35-inch tyres with the 4-inch configuration, though exact fitment depends on wheel offset, tyre width and any additional body modifications. For maximum clearance during full suspension compression and articulation, you may need minor trimming of plastic guard liners or fitting aftermarket flares. Always test-fit your chosen tyre and wheel combination with full steering lock and suspension compression before committing to off-road use. Larger tyres may also require speedometer recalibration and differential gear ratio considerations.
